SALE Ladies' firsts went down 3-2 to Crewe in Division Two South West.
The game was open from the start and it seemed only a matter of time before the deadlock was broken.
And so it proved when Crewe scored first and then doubled their lead against the run of play.
Sale had a few chances but the Crewe keeper kept a clean sheet until half time while they added to their lead through a penalty corner.
Sale's belief changed in the second half and Harriet Boswell reduced the arrears.
Super sub Carol Savage then converted a Hannah Aldridge cross before she suffered a hamstring injury and went off.
Sale made the usual late flurry in the game and peppered the goal but yet again the Crewe keeper kept them out.
It was a disappointing defeat but the team bounced back with a 5-2 win against Urmston Ladies' firsts last weekend.
Meanwhile, the ladies' seconds drew 2-2 at Crewe Vagrants in Cheshire Division Two.
Crewe scored an early goal past stand-in goalkeeper Chloe Holmes but Sale responded when Megan McCarthy converted a shot rebound.
Player of the match Leanne Edwards then scored a quick shot from the top of the D to give Sale a half-time lead.
Crewe scored early in the second half to level the game and despite Sale losing midfielder Emma Bebbington to a hamstring injury they saw the game out for a share of the spoils.
